Web in mathematics, the greater than or equal to symbol (≥) tells you that a value or quantity is either equal to (=) or greater than (>) another value. Enter the character code 2265 anywhere you want to insert the greater than or equal to symbol. Then press [alt+x] together, the numeric code will be converted to the corresponding symbol immediately. To type the “greater than or equal to” symbol, first, type its alt code (2265), and then press alt+x on your keyboard to convert the shortcut into a ≥.
